Meet Tony, a 10-month old possible Belgian malinois/Lab mix. Tony weighs anround 50 pounds. He and his liter mates are from a rural county in KY, and in December they were all surrendered to the shelter. We were fortunate to get Tony. His foster Mom says he is an amazing boy, and she is very familiar with the breed so knows a good one when she sees it. Tony was understandably very scared on the trip to Cinn, but rode great in the crate with no crying or whining. When he was taken to the vet a week later he was just tethered, and behaved very well in the car and at the vet. He walks very well on a leash. His foster home has a GSD and 2 pug mixes. All he wants to do is play with them, but sadly they are seniors so prefer to sleep most of the time. He has absolutely no aggression, and learns quickly. He has quickly learned sit, come and shake paw. He is not even crated at night. He loves toys, and will pull all out all of the toy basket. He is also a very affectionate boy; loving attention from his people, and loves to cuddle on the couch, but we are teaching the word off and he is responding. To adopt Tony we are looking for a home with another dog who likes to play; but best would be a dog closer to his size as some small dogs may not appreciate his playfulness. A home where his family wants to work with him would be good. A fenced-in back yard is also required as he does like to run. Tony is neutered, microchipped and current on vaccines.
